New Ethernet Gateways Fuel Scalable Wireless IoT
As IoT deployments expand, managing thousands of sensors shouldn’t require complex networks, manual configuration, or constant oversight. The new ALTA® Ethernet Gateway 4K and ALTA XL® Ethernet Gateway 4K are built to simplify large-scale monitoring while delivering the capacity and reliability modern operations demand.
Each gateway supports up to 4,000 ALTA® Wireless Sensors within a single logical network and can communicate with up to 1,000 sensors simultaneously through the iMonnit™ platform. This high-capacity design allows organizations to scale confidently—without segmenting deployments or adding multiple gateways.
Designed for true plug-and-play deployment, both gateways connect via Ethernet and automatically integrate into iMonnit—no local servers, PCs, or manual setup required. For organizations using iMonnit Enterprise, the new gateways seamlessly integrate into existing large-network and sensor-fleet management environments, enabling centralized control, advanced reporting, and custom integrations at scale.
Key advantages of the ALTA and ALTA XL Ethernet Gateways 4K include:
- Support for up to 4,000 sensors per network, with 1,000 active at a time.
- Seamless operation with iMonnit Premiere, Enterprise, and custom integrations for large deployments.
- Long-range wireless performance with Frequency-Hopping Spread Spectrum (FHSS) and Encrypt-RF™ Security.
- Over-the-air updates and future-ready architecture.
- Plug-and-play Ethernet connectivity with no PC required.
The ALTA Ethernet Gateway 4K delivers reliable performance and connectivity for enterprise facilities. At the same time, the ALTA XL Ethernet Gateway 4K extends wireless range even further for expansive campuses, warehouses, and fleets. Both models are optimized for cloud-based monitoring, removing unnecessary local interfaces to maximize memory, performance, and scalability.
The gateways are ideal for monitoring school districts, manufacturing operations, logistics, or distributed infrastructure. The ALTA and ALTA XL Ethernet Gateways 4K provide a powerful foundation for modern IoT—combining high capacity, simplified management, and enterprise-grade reliability in a single, scalable solution.

Coming In February: New Removable NIST-Certified Sensor Leads
This month, Monnit will launch a new generation of removable, swappable leads for select ALTA® Standard and Low Temperature and Humidity Sensors. These new leads are designed for applications that require certified accuracy and repeatable calibration, giving customers a more efficient way to maintain compliance without replacing entire sensors.
Each lead is uniquely calibrated to recognize industry references, including standards associated with the National Institute of Standards and Technology (NIST) traceability. Instead of uninstalling and shipping a full sensor for recalibration, users can detach only the lead, submit it for recertification, and install a freshly calibrated replacement in minutes. This approach keeps monitoring programs running while reducing downtime and labor.
The removable lead design uses an M8 6-pin connector for quick field changeouts. Built-in memory within the lead head stores the sensor’s unique identity and calibration profile, ensuring certification and traceability data stay with the lead rather than the wireless sensor body. This supports audit-readiness and quality programs aligned with regulatory frameworks such as FDA 21 CFR Part 11.
Accredited lab partner Sensor Calibrations will provide NIST-traceable certificates of accuracy for the new leads:
- 25-month certificates for ALTA Standard Temperature Sensor leads
- 13-month certificates for ALTA Low Temperature and Humidity Sensor leads
We engineered the removable-lead format to streamline compliance workflows and simplify ongoing sensor validation compared to traditional fixed-probe or leaded devices that must be entirely removed and reinstalled for service.
Key advantages include:
- Faster recalibration by swapping only the lead instead of the full sensor
- NIST-traceable calibration records stored directly in the lead head
- Reduced disruption to installed monitoring points
- Easier certification management and audit documentation
- Greater flexibility across validated environments
These smart, swappable leads mark another step forward in our push toward more serviceable, compliance-friendly IoT sensing, helping teams maintain accuracy while keeping systems continuously online.

March 1: 2FA to be a Non-Negotiable iMonnit Standard
Did you know that, according to the Verizon 2025 Data Breach Investigations Report (DBIR), approximately 88% of web application attacks involve stolen or weak credentials?
As a cloud application, iMonnit is accessible from nearly any device and location, presenting a massive attack surface that passwords alone cannot fully protect. A common best practice proven to improve security for anyone using any online service or app is to add another authentication method to account access.
On March 1, we will remove the opt-out option for two-factor authentication (2FA) for devices accessing iMonnit. Current 2FA users won’t notice a change or have to reset security features. However, for every iMonnit user, in addition to your email address and password, 2FA will be mandatory—every 90 days per device—with the ability to choose authentication via email, SMS, or an authenticator app.
After the first factor—your email address and password—iMonnit will prompt you to authenticate your identity with a second factor.
Here’s more information about how iMonnit 2FA works:
- Reminder: Any device you use to access iMonnit only requires 2FA once every 90 days.
- Manage 2FA settings in the user profile section of iMonnit, then select your preferred 2FA option.
- By default, iMonnit will send a code via email or text message, depending on your notification or alert settings.
- Or use the authenticator app you already have, or download an app to scan a QR code or enter the app-generated code in iMonnit.

How the ALTA® Advanced Vibration Meter Works
The ALTA Advanced Vibration Meter collects 256 acceleration data points to produce vibration data while measuring temperature during a single Heartbeat. It’s a high-end accelerometer suitable for many applications, including machine, structure, and equipment monitoring. With the meter, you can predict the maintenance or analyze the performance of critical assets.
To ensure you use the meter efficiently and properly, we have principles of operation to guide you as you deploy it in your use case. Then, you can remotely monitor oscillation on three axes to capture vibration frequency, crest factor, velocity, displacement, acceleration, duty cycle, and temperature.
